Policy Title: Classified Employee Dismissal Code No. 413.4
The Board believes classified employees should perform their jobs, respect Board policy, and obey the law. A classified employee may be dismissed upon thirty days notice or immediately for cause. Due process procedures will be followed.
It is the responsibility of the Superintendent to make a recommendation for dismissal to the Board. A classified employee may be dismissed for any reason, including, but not limited to, incompetence, willful neglect of duty, reduction in force, willful violation of Board policy or administrative regulations, or a violation of the law.
